A Man Like Eva (VHS, 1988) English Subtitled Edition
Directed by Rosa von Praunheim, A Man Like Eva is a fascinating meta-biopic about Rainer Werner Fassbinder, starring Eva Mattes as a fictionalized version of the controversial German filmmaker. The film blends documentary, satire, and psycho-drama to explore the creative chaos behind Fassbinder’s work and personal life. Rarely seen outside Europe, this analog edition remains a unique artifact of New German Cinema’s post-modern experimentation.
